How much do part time barber instructor j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 30,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time barber instructor in Houston, TX is $20.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.37 and $22.93 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job description

Part-Time Faculty - Barber (North)
Teaching Barbering.
Applications for part-time faculty positions are accepted on a continuous basis and reviewed if openings become available. These positions are not current vacancies. Instructors employed as part-time faculty are not entitled to all the rights, privileges, and benefits of regular, full-time employees. Part-time faculty are hired on an "as needed" basis and will work for the duration of time specified by the respective course. A portion of teaching assignment may be evening classes and possibly weekend classes. Faculty are assigned to teach courses using various delivery methods based on the teaching area and the needs of students and the College, which may require a physical presence at the assigned on-site work location.
Required Qualifications:
  • Must have at least three (3) years' work experience in Barbering.
  • Associate's Degree (or higher level degree).
  • A valid Texas Barber License

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Barber Instructor training

Salary Grade: AH
Salary is based on the Board-approved salary schedule for the current fiscal year. See Salary Schedule
